Why Do I Self Destruct My Relationships?

According to a 2019 analysis about relationship self-sabotage, these are the reasons people are self-destructive in relationships: fear of getting hurt.low self-esteem. unhealthy relationship beliefs and expectations.

Why do I sabotage all my relationships?

One of the main reasons why people sabotage their relationships is the fear of intimacy.But, in people with certain experiences, intimacy may be linked to negative rather than positive experiences, leading to a “push-and-pull”-type behavior that culminates in a relationship breakup or avoidance.

What is stonewalling in relationships?

Stonewalling involves refusing to communicate with another person. Intentionally shutting down during an argument, also known as the silent treatment, can be hurtful, frustrating, and harmful to the relationship.

Why do I create problems in my relationship?

Couples get into problems when they’re afraid to be honest — usually because they think the truth will upset their partner and might jeopardize the relationship. They don’t express their hurt or to ask for the love or support they want, or they do so in a way that’s critical or blaming.

Is self sabotaging a symptom of BPD?

Borderline personality disorder causes a broad range of reactions that can be considered self-destructive or self-sabotaging. It influences thoughts, emotions, behavior, and communication, adding a degree of volatility and unpredictability to daily living that can be unsettling for BPD sufferers and their loved ones.

What is overthinking in a relationship?

In the case of relationships, being highly invested in a specific outcome for a relationship but feeling uncertain of a successful outcome, can produce overwhelming feelings. You may be using overthinking as a way to gain control and alleviate the anxiety that this uncertain situation brings.

What is Gaslighting in a relationship?

Gaslighting is a form of manipulation that occurs in abusive relationships. It is an insidious and sometimes covert type of emotional abuse where the bully or abuser makes the target question their judgments and reality.

What is contempt relationship?

One such feeling that always gets brought up is contempt. In a marriage, contempt is acting as though your partner is beneath you or not worth your time. It’s disregarding someone else’s thoughts and opinions or actively displaying scorn for them.

What is a backburner relationship?

“Back-burnering” or “putting someone on the back burner” is exactly what it sounds like: You stay in touch with a friend or ex to keep them interested in a hypothetical future relationship, just in case things don’t work out with whoever you’re currently seeing. ( It’s also called cushioning or benching.)

What are the 4 types of borderline personality disorder?

The four types of BPD include impulsive, discouraged, self-destructive, and petulant. Each highlights a different aspect of BPD. For example, people with impulsive BPD tend to perform actions without considering the consequences, while people with self-destructive BPD struggle with self-hatred and suicidal thoughts.

What does a BPD episode look like?

Intense and highly changeable moods, with each episode lasting from a few hours to a few days. Chronic feelings of emptiness. Inappropriate, intense anger or problems controlling anger. Stress-related paranoid thoughts.

What does relationship anxiety look like?

Symptoms of relationship anxiety may include self-silencing and excessive reassurance-seeking. People with relationship anxiety may also crave acceptance from their partner and fear rejection. These symptoms can negatively impact the relationship over time.
